Do I need a fishing license for a charter in buckhead ridge, FL?
No. In Florida, passengers on a licensed charter boat do not need an individual fishing license. The captain's charter license covers all anglers aboard. Any of the 5 captains listed in buckhead ridge can confirm the current requirements before your trip.
